diff options
author | Christian Schneppe <christian@pix-art.de> | 2019-02-08 12:13:53 +0100 |
---|---|---|
committer | Christian Schneppe <christian@pix-art.de> | 2019-02-08 12:13:53 +0100 |
commit | 8bdc5d14861e095ea0c19562f89a82a670ef9018 (patch) | |
tree | f66820bb5d047129ee4288967e276d6ea267baa6 /src/main/java/de/pixart | |
parent | a7332aace11116c82c45dbf77176d02280e480b9 (diff) |
integrate single profile mode in CreatePublicChannelDialog
Diffstat (limited to 'src/main/java/de/pixart')
-rw-r--r-- | src/main/java/de/pixart/messenger/ui/CreatePublicChannelDialog.java | 8 |
1 files changed, 8 insertions, 0 deletions
diff --git a/src/main/java/de/pixart/messenger/ui/CreatePublicChannelDialog.java b/src/main/java/de/pixart/messenger/ui/CreatePublicChannelDialog.java index fe3244483..a4ecc6751 100644 --- a/src/main/java/de/pixart/messenger/ui/CreatePublicChannelDialog.java +++ b/src/main/java/de/pixart/messenger/ui/CreatePublicChannelDialog.java @@ -38,6 +38,7 @@ public class CreatePublicChannelDialog extends DialogFragment implements OnBacke private static final char[] FORBIDDEN = new char[]{'\u0022', '&', '\'', '/', ':', '<', '>', '@'}; private static final String ACCOUNTS_LIST_KEY = "activated_accounts_list"; + private static final String MULTIPLE_ACCOUNTS = "multiple_accounts_enabled"; private CreatePublicChannelDialogListener mListener; private KnownHostsAdapter knownHostsAdapter; private boolean jidWasModified = false; @@ -67,6 +68,13 @@ public class CreatePublicChannelDialog extends DialogFragment implements OnBacke final AlertDialog.Builder builder = new AlertDialog.Builder(getActivity()); builder.setTitle(R.string.create_public_channel); final CreatePublicChannelDialogBinding binding = DataBindingUtil.inflate(getActivity().getLayoutInflater(), R.layout.create_public_channel_dialog, null, false); + if (getArguments().getBoolean(MULTIPLE_ACCOUNTS)) { + binding.yourAccount.setVisibility(View.VISIBLE); + binding.account.setVisibility(View.VISIBLE); + } else { + binding.yourAccount.setVisibility(View.GONE); + binding.account.setVisibility(View.GONE); + } binding.account.setOnItemSelectedListener(new AdapterView.OnItemSelectedListener() { @Override public void onItemSelected(AdapterView<?> parent, View view, int position, long id) { |